Changed to value-receiving and value-returning

Assignment Help JAVA Programming
Reference no: EM13776956

Purpose: To be more usable and flexible.

Instructions: Name the program to CityYourLastNameFirstInitialLE52.java. The methods are to be changed to value-receiving, value-returning and/or a combination thereof. Therefore, when you call these methods make sure you send the correct arguments and properly process the value that is returned. Refer to the sample output for details about the prompts and final output.

The Scanner variable is the only global variable.

The other global variables will be localized to the main(), except you will delete the global variable that stores the city to state population percentage.

cityName(): Returns the name of the city.

stateName(): Returns the name or the abbreviation for the state.

cityPopulation(): Receives the name of the city and returns the population for it.

statePopulation(): Receives the name or abbreviation for the state and returns the population for it.

cityPercState(): Receives the populations for the city and the state and returns the city to state population percentage.

displayCityStateStats(): Receives the name of the city, the name or abbreviation for the state, the population for the city, the population for the state, and the city to state population percentage.

main():

Calls cityName() and stores the returned value in a local variable.

Calls stateName() and stores the returned value in a local variable.

Calls cityPopulation() by sending it the city name and stores the returned value in a local variable.

Calls statePopulation() by sending it the state name or abbreviation and stores the returned value in a local variable.

Calls displayCityStateStats() by sending it the 4 local variables mentioned above as arguments and calling cityPercState() as its 5th argument.

Exit the main().

Reference no: EM13776956

Questions Cloud

Workload on the development team : which group requires the most work by the project manager, and which group puts a higher workload on the development team. Provide a rational for your response.
Describe the extent of police corruption and misconduct : Describe the extent of police corruption, misconduct, and brutality in the United States. Research two current cases within the last 10 years: one case on police corruption and misconduct and one case on police brutality
Listening habits and strategize ways : Prepare a 1-page essay that examines your own listening habits and strategize ways in which you could improve your ability to really hear others. Please follow these steps:
Emergency department ed to the media : What measures would you use to evaluate the seriousness of the problem? Where would you get the data you need?
Changed to value-receiving and value-returning : The methods are to be changed to value-receiving, value-returning and a combination thereof. Therefore, when you call these methods make sure you send the correct arguments and properly process the value that is returned.
Write paper explaining the program : Midwestern Prevention Project is Juvenile Blueprint Program. Write a 3 page paper explaining the program. Be sure to include the goals or mission of the program,who it targets, and why you think it has been successful
Variety of socioeconomic and political problems : Consider a social issue in which you are interested. It could be human freedom, sexuality, deviance, crime, social mobility, poverty, education, aging, or another similar issue. Select a specific hypothesis that you will evaluate against the avail..
Relationship between critical thinking and ethics : Write a paper of 500 words describing the relationship between critical thinking and ethics. Include in the paper a definition of critical thinking, a description of the steps in the critical thinking process, a summary of your blind spot and pref..
Calculate bandwidth and center frequency : 1. A band-pass filter has fC1 = 5kHz and fC2 = 88kHz. Calculate Bandwidth (BW) and center frequency (fo) for this filter.

Reviews

Write a Review

JAVA Programming Questions & Answers

  Prompt the user for a series of numbers

Prompt the user for a series of numbers that may be either a binary number or a decimal number.

  Explain java-oriented microprocessors presented by sun

Research the latest Java-oriented microprocessors presented by Sun. In what ways are they optimized to implement Java programs?

  Display student details and classes in applet

Display student details and classes they have enrolled in Applet. The Applet should have following features. Update and View.

  Compare and contrast the treatment of war

Compare and contrast the treatment of war in O'Brien's "The Things They Carried" and Frank O'Connor's "Guest of the Nation." 3-5 page MLA Format

  Write a program deal that takes an integer and prints

Write a program Deal that takes an integer, save it in "kHands" from the keyboard and prints kHands poker hands (five cards each hand) from a shuffled deck, separated by blank lines Screenshot of the program and hands.

  Define java implementation to implement the requirements

Produce a Java implementation to implement the requirements of Question 1, that is, to perform the 32-bits two complement and 32-bit floating-point conversion of a given number.

  Java application to generate three-digit random number

Write a Java application that generates a 3-digit random number 100 times. Display the output for each of the generated numbers and the sum of all 100 numbers.

  What is an illustration of a javascriptreg framework in the

what is an example of a javascriptreg framework? in the framework you have described what is an example of an

  We developed a stringlog adt it represents a log that holds

we developed a stringlog adt. it represents a log that holds objects of class string. suppose that instead of

  Create file lab7.java with a main method.

Create file Lab7.java with a main method. Inside your main method, write a segment of code which instantiates an object of the Student class (This class has been created for you in the  Student.java  file that is provided as part of this lab).

  Declare a string variable named empty

Declare a string variable named empty, and initialize it to the empty string.

  If the number on two of the players'' four cards

If the number on two of the players' four cards is the same and the number on the remaining two cards is also the same yet the number on all four cards in not the same then the player gets their bet back and in addition wins 22 chips for each chip th..

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d